Add ice into a wine glass. Pour in St‑Germain and add approximately eight mint leaves. Top with sparkling wine and soda water. Stir the drink to combine all of the ingredients. …

Steps. Add the pear vodka, elderflower liqueur, lime juice and bitters to a shaker filled with ice and shake until well-chilled. Double-strain into a chilled cocktail glass. dIRECTIONS. Place your sugar and freshly squeezed lime into a shaker and stir until the sugar has dissolved. Pour in your St‑Germain elderflower liqueur and white rum. Add ice into your shaker and shake vigorously until the drink is nicely chilled. Fine strain into a chilled coupette glass. COPY INGREDIENTS.

Zachary Gelnaw-Rubin came up with the Dear Jane while working at Attaboy Bar in 2015. This cocktail splits the sweet vermouth with St-Germain. The Elderflower liquor also works well with the vermouth to counterbalance the Campari’s bitterness while adding floral depth to the drink. 20. Elderflower Mojito.

Articles + ... 1/2 ounce St-Germain 1/2 ounce dry vermouth, preferably DolinSt‑Germain Royale. iNGREDIENTS. 15 ml St‑Germain Elderflower Liqueur. Champagne to top. dIRECTIONS. Pour St‑Germain into a chilled Champagne glass (from the freezer). Top with Champagne. Give the drink a gentle stir.
